Why These Are the Top Roofing Contractors in Hamburg

The roofing market in Hamburg, PA, is characterized by a high demand for durability and storm resilience due to the region's climate. Hamburg experiences all four seasons, with significant snowfall in winter and potential for strong thunderstorms, hail, and high winds in spring and summer. This necessitates roofs that can handle heavy snow loads and resist wind uplift. The local provider landscape is competitive, dominated by established, family-owned companies that have built trust through generations. Expertise in navigating insurance claims for weather-related damage is a highly valued service among homeowners.

1What is the typical cost range for a new asphalt shingle roof replacement on a standard single-family home in Hamburg?

In the Hamburg area, a full roof replacement for an average-sized home (2,000-2,500 sq. ft.) typically ranges from $8,500 to $15,000. The final cost depends on roof complexity, the quality of materials chosen (important for withstanding Pennsylvania's freeze-thaw cycles), and the cost of removing/disposing of the old roof. Always get 2-3 detailed, written estimates from local, insured contractors for an accurate price.

2When is the best time of year to schedule a roof replacement in Hamburg, considering the local climate?

The ideal windows are late spring (May-June) and early fall (September-October). These periods typically offer mild, dry weather which is optimal for installation and allows materials like sealants to properly adhere. Avoid deep winter due to ice and safety concerns, and be mindful of late summer thunderstorms common in Berks County that can delay projects.

3Are there specific local permits or regulations in Hamburg, PA, that I need to be aware of for a roofing project?

Yes, roofing work in Hamburg Borough typically requires a building permit from the local municipal office. A key local consideration is ensuring your contractor follows the Pennsylvania Uniform Construction Code (UCC), which includes requirements for ice and water shield installation in our climate zone. A reputable local roofer will handle the permit process for you.

4How can I verify a roofing contractor is reputable and properly licensed for work in Pennsylvania?

First, ensure they carry Pennsylvania Home Improvement Contractor (HIC) registration, which is required by state law. Then, verify they have local liability insurance and workers' compensation. Ask for references from recent jobs in the Hamburg or Berks County area and check online reviews. Membership in local associations like the Berks County Builders Association is also a positive sign.

5What are the most common roofing problems you see on Hamburg homes due to the local weather?

The most frequent issues are ice dam damage in winter, wind-driven rain infiltration from nor'easters, and general wear from our humid summers and freeze-thaw cycles. We also see moss and algae growth on north-facing slopes due to humidity. Regular inspections, especially after severe seasonal storms, and proper attic ventilation are crucial for prevention.
